Hi All,

 

We have a cluster of Publisher and Subscriber of Unity connection with cluster of CUCMs

Visual voice mail is configured with two hunt pilot number and configured web services ports in Unity connection correctly. 

The other day our publisher unity connection went down and i realized that half of our phones were not able to access visual voice mail. "Error, Contact administrator"  and the other half pointing to subscriber were fine. 

So the obvious question is why the phones did not fail over to subscriber and if there is a delay timer or settings in Unity connection you can set to forcefully fail it over.

 

Visual voice mail service point to URL "unitycxncluser" and there is no space in the name of the service.

If "unitycxncluser" defined as SRV in your DNS?  If you read the visual voicemail configuration guide it warns about DNS timing issues, etc, so the best way would be to route the request via load balancer if you have one available.
